International Workshop: Structural Integrity Challenges of Energy Infrastructure

Information

Maintenance activities play an important role in ensuring the safety and long–life of various artifacts such as industrial plants and commercial aircraft. Optimization of the maintenance activities in terms of both system safety and economic performance is placed as a major key challenge. In this workshop, we will present the recent advances in inspection and monitoring techniques that contribute to the quantitative evaluation of reliability and risk in maintenance activities. This workshop will be co-sponsored by the ELyT Workshop, and we will also discuss future perspectives to establish collaborative industrial research programs.
